Innovative AI Tool Enhances Simulation Environments for Robot Training

MIT’s CSAIL introduces a breakthrough in generative AI technology by developing sophisticated virtual environments to better train robotic systems. This advancement allows simulated robots to experience diverse, realistic interactions with objects in virtual kitchens and living rooms, significantly enriching training datasets for foundational robot models.

Energy Robotics Secures 3.5M to Revolutionize Infrastructure Inspections

Energy Robotics, an AI software platform, has raised 3.5 million in a Series A funding round to advance its technology for autonomous inspections of critical infrastructure. This investment will enable the company to enhance its hardware-agnostic platform, which utilizes robots and drones to monitor pipelines, refineries, and similar assets, promising greater safety and efficiency.

Harnessing Graph Thinking to Advance Agentic AI Systems

Agentic AI systems, capable of independent adaptation and decision-making, are becoming increasingly vital across various industries such as healthcare and autonomous transportation. Central to their operation are Neuro-Symbolic Knowledge Graphs (NSKGs), which offer structured reasoning and contextual understanding, thus enabling such systems to function more effectively without constant human input.

Engineering Fantasy into Reality: PhD Student Develops Robotic 'Doc Ock' Arms for Astronauts

PhD candidate Erik Ballesteros at MIT is pioneering a groundbreaking project that brings science fiction to the realm of space exploration. By developing robotic arms inspired by the fictional 'Doc Ock' from Spider-Man, Ballesteros aims to equip future astronauts with versatile, advanced tools that can assist them with complex tasks in the harsh environment of space.
